Character Story
The Origin: Created by the legendary Tex Avery, the character first appeared in 1943 in the short Dumb-Hounded. Originally named Happy Hound in the Our Gang Comics (illustrated by Carl Barks), he only received the official name Droopy in 1949, in the short Señor Droopy.
Animation Myth: Produced by Fred Quimby (the same producer of Tom and Jerry), Droopy became famous for defeating the diabolical Wolf by calmly showing up wherever the villain fled—always maintaining his discredited, tired stance and the iconic line: “You know what? I’m happy...”
Legacy in Pop Culture: From MGM screens to Hanna-Barbera (where he got a son named Dripple in Tom & Jerry Kids and his own series Droopy, Master Detective), the character also shined on the big screen in Who Framed Roger Rabbit and Tom & Jerry: The Movie.
